1. Start with a clean boot, click Start -> Run , enter “ncpa.cpl” and click ok
2. The following window should appear (or something like it)
If this window does not appear, navigate through the control panel and find “Network Connections” to get to the window above.
3. Click “File” and then “New connection”
4. Click “Next”
5. Select “Connect to the network at my workplace”, click Next
6. Select “Virtual Private Network connection”, click Next
7. Enter a descriptive name for the connection (ie: your company name), click Next
8. Enter the ip address or hostname given to you by your administrator. Do not use vpn.techienetworks.com, thats only there to illustrate. Click Next
9. Click Finish
10. To prevent all of your internet traffic flowing over the VPN connection, click “Properties”. If you require to send all the traffic over the connection, skip this step and steps 11-14
11. Switch to “Networking” Tab
12. Select “PPTP VPN” from the Type drop down, and then select “Internet Protocol” and click Properties (do not uncheck)
13. Click “Advanced”
14. Uncheck the box that says “Use default gateway on remote network”, Click Ok. Click Ok again to close the “Internet Protocol” window, and finally click OK to close the VPN properties window
15. Enter the username and password given to you by your network administrator, and click connect. Done!
